mishimoto radiators

anybody out here have a mishimoto rad and thier slim fans too ? its for my 05 wrx for ref. i was wondering how to mount the fans to the rad because they dont line up with the radiator.

option 1 use the factory mounting (if it works together)
option 2 mishimoto sells a "mounting kit" but it loks like zip ties and i dont want a hack job

option 3.......... this is where you reply cuz i havent actually gotten into the job yet so im really not sure where to go if the factory mounting doesnt work and id rather not use zip ties

i have a mishi rad and fans they went right into my stock brackets and plugs with a little umpf Note: you'll have to clip your plug off your stock fans and wire them to the new ones hope you can sotter. fans work great with 2 zips ties. dont use 4, 2 zip ties is a weight reduction lol jk but seriously the bottom two ties are a small pain. the zip ties are like push lock the zip tie goes through your rad and a small square slides over the zip tie locking it in place.

Rad - $220
Fans - $120 (for two)
